TIJUANA, MEX– Congressman Vicente Gonzalez (TX-15) and several other members of the Congressional Hispanic Caucus traveled to the Deported Veterans Support House in Tijuana, Mexico on Saturday, June 3, 2017 to meet with U.S. military veterans who were deported. The group spoke with deported veterans and listened to their personal hardships.
WASHINGTON – Today, U.S. Congressman Vicente Gonzalez (D-McAllen) sent a letter to President Donald Trump urging him to take action on deported veterans.
"Veterans who served our country with honor should have never been deported," U.S. Congressman Vicente Gonzalez said. "President Trump should honor his commitment to our veterans and bring them home."
WASHINGTON -- Congressman Vicente Gonzalez, D-McAllen, has secured a position on the House Financial Services Subcommittee on Capital Markets, Securities, and Investments. It is extremely rare for a first-term member of Congress to serve on such an influential subcommittee, which has direct jurisdiction and oversight of Wall Street.
